WebDec 26, 2013 · Author Summary Plants deploy plasma membrane immune receptors to survey their environment for potential threats. One of these receptors, FLAGELIN SENSING 2 (FLS2) recognizes bacterial flagellin (flg22) and thereby triggers a multitude of defense responses, enhancing immunity against infectious pathogens. Flg22 perception by FLS2 PRR induces rapid (seconds) immune receptor complex formation at the plasma membrane and different auto- and trans-phosphorylations of the actors (1). BIK1 becomes quickly phosphorylated and released from the PRR complex (2).

WebThe DSF-mediated attenuation of innate immunity results from the alteration of FLS2 nanoclusters and endocytic internalization of plasma membrane FLS2. DSF altered the lipid profile of Arabidopsis, with a particular increase in the phytosterol species, which impairs the general endocytosis pathway mediated by clathrin and FLS2 nano-clustering ... WebSep 5, 2013 · The levels of FLS2 at the plasma membrane are regulated, in part, by ubiquitination and 26S proteasome degradation induced by flg22 recognition .
